Welcome to the Mackinac Island Yacht Club web site. The Yacht Club, founded in 1937, currently includes 300 members, many of whom are residents of Mackinac Island, Michigan. The clubhouse sits directly across from the Michigan State Waterways marina in the Mackinac Island harbor.

RECORD BREAKING WINNER
On Wednesday July 21st, the Annual Race Around the Island took place sponsored by the Mackinac Island Yacht Club and Douds Market. Matt Myers 18' Hobie Cat "Bob Sled" posted a record setting time of 55 minutes around the Island beating the existing record held by Dick Coates on Dictator, with his time of 57 minutes posted over 10 years ago. First Mate Jack Barnwell sailed with Matt.
